Sad I read a post some time ago, exactly where is beyond me at the present, concerning Donald Munro and Catherine Dingwall.  They were married in Rosskeen in 1831.  The post went on to list their seven children and also noted that  Catherine died in 1866 at Rosskeen. She was the daughter of Alexander Dingwall and Catherine or Isabella MacLennan
I would like to make contact with the writer of this post or with anyone else who may have interests in the Dingwall family in particular.

Smiley  Good Morning Don; If I'm on the right track, Catherine may be a sister to Thomas and Murdoch Dingwall.  Thomas is my G/G/Grandfather and I have been able to trace several of his descendent's but I have always been very interested in who were his other siblings.  Thomas's father, Alexander Dingwall, was from Fodderty and he did marry Isabella or Catherine MacLennan.  I have found the names Isabella and Catherine in different places so am unsure which one is correct although it does appear that Isabella may be the correct name.
Alexander, the son of Thomas, came to Canada in 1854.
